## Divided Communities

Chicago’s communities remain largely divided along racial and socioeconomic lines. The city consistently ranks among the top five most segregated cities in America.

## Access to Opportunity

In recent years, dramatic steps have been taken to promote greater access to opportunity and higher quality of life for all of Chicago’s residents, in particular Black and Latino residents that live in south and west side communities.

## Managing Perception

Real and perceived issues related to crime and violence seek to undermine Chicago communities by threatening the health and well-being of the city’s residents, and viability of the city as a major tourist destination.

## Falling Population

Chicago area has lost population for the past four years, and the metro area alarmingly fell below 9.5 million for the first time since 2010.
